> On Fri, 16 Jan 2009 10:50:09 +0900 Daisuke Nishimura <nishimura@mxp.nes.nec.co.jp> wrote: > > > This version works well in my test. > > > > Andrew, please pick up this one. > > > > === > > From: Daisuke Nishimura <nishimura@mxp.nes.nec.co.jp> > > > > The lifetime of struct cgroup and struct mem_cgroup is different and > > mem_cgroup has its own reference count for handling references from swap_cgroup. > > > > This causes strange problem that the parent mem_cgroup dies while > > child mem_cgroup alive, and this problem causes a bug in case of use_hierarchy==1 > > because res_counter_uncharge climbs up the tree. > > > > This patch is for avoiding it by getting the parent at create, and > > putting it at freeing. > > > > Signed-off-by: Daisuke Nishimura <nishimura@mxp.nes.nec.co.jp> > > Reviewed-by; KAMEZAWA Hiroyuki <kamezawa.hiroyu@jp.fujitsu.com> > > --- > > mm/memcontrol.c | 23 ++++++++++++++++++++++- > > 1 files changed, 22 insertions(+), 1 deletions(-) > > > > diff --git a/mm/memcontrol.c b/mm/memcontrol.c > > index fb62b43..45e1b51 100644 > > --- a/mm/memcontrol.c > > +++ b/mm/memcontrol.c > > @@ -202,6 +202,8 @@ pcg_default_flags[NR_CHARGE_TYPE] = { > > > > static void mem_cgroup_get(struct mem_cgroup *mem); > > static void mem_cgroup_put(struct mem_cgroup *mem); > > +static struct mem_cgroup *parent_mem_cgroup(struct mem_cgroup *mem); > > +static void mem_cgroup_get_parent(struct mem_cgroup *mem); > > > > static void mem_cgroup_charge_statistics(struct mem_cgroup *mem, > > struct page_cgroup *pc, > > @@ -2185,10 +2187,28 @@ static void mem_cgroup_get(struct mem_cgroup *mem) > > > > static void mem_cgroup_put(struct mem_cgroup *mem) > > { > > - if (atomic_dec_and_test(&mem->refcnt)) > > + if (atomic_dec_and_test(&mem->refcnt)) { > > + struct mem_cgroup *parent = parent_mem_cgroup(mem); > > __mem_cgroup_free(mem); > > + if (parent) > > + mem_cgroup_put(parent); > > + } > > +} > > + > > +static struct mem_cgroup *parent_mem_cgroup(struct mem_cgroup *mem) > > +{ > > + if (!mem->res.parent) > > + return NULL; > > + return mem_cgroup_from_res_counter(mem->res.parent, res); > > } > > > > +static void mem_cgroup_get_parent(struct mem_cgroup *mem) > > +{ > > + struct mem_cgroup *parent = parent_mem_cgroup(mem); > > + > > + if (parent) > > + mem_cgroup_get(parent); > > +} > > > > #ifdef CONFIG_CGROUP_MEM_RES_CTLR_SWAP > > static void __init enable_swap_cgroup(void) > > @@ -2237,6 +2257,7 @@ mem_cgroup_create(struct cgroup_subsys *ss, struct cgroup *cont) > > if (parent) > > mem->swappiness = get_swappiness(parent); > > atomic_set(&mem->refcnt, 1); > > + mem_cgroup_get_parent(mem); > > return &mem->css; > > free_out: > > __mem_cgroup_free(mem); > > It seems strange that we add a little helper function for the get(), > but open-code the put()? > Maybe I don't feel this as strange because I saw update history of this patch ;( As you pointed out, I like open-code rather than helper here.
